ABAP on HANA 2025: Transitioning from Classic ABAP to Modern SAP Best Development

SAP has been the backbone of enterprise applications for decades, and ABAP (Advanced Business Application Programming) has always been its core programming language. But with the rise of SAP HANA, a powerful in-memory database, businesses are shifting from traditional development to a new way of working. This change is commonly known as the shift from Classic ABAP to ABAP on HANA.

For professionals and companies, this transition is not just a technical upgrade but also a career-changing move. Let’s explore what this shift means, why it is important, and how you can prepare for it.

ABAP on HANA

What is Classic ABAP?

Classic ABAP refers to the traditional way of programming in SAP before the arrival of HANA. Developers mainly focused on application-level coding, while the database layer was used only for storing and retrieving data. Most of the logic was processed at the application server level, which sometimes caused performance issues when handling large volumes of data.

What is ABAP on HANA?

With the introduction of SAP HANA, ABAP has been optimized to work directly with the in-memory database. ABAP on HANA is all about using new tools and techniques that take advantage of HANA’s speed and real-time capabilities.

In this environment, developers move from writing code that runs mostly on the application server to pushing logic down to the database (a concept known as code pushdown). This allows complex operations to run faster and more efficiently.

Why the Shift from Classic ABAP to ABAP on HANA is Important

The shift is not just a trend but a necessity. Here’s why:

  • Better performance – HANA processes data in real-time, making applications faster.

  • Efficient coding – With features like Core Data Services (CDS) and AMDP (ABAP Managed Database Procedures), you can write shorter, more powerful code.

  • Future-proof skills – SAP is focusing heavily on HANA and S/4HANA. Classic ABAP alone is no longer enough for long-term careers.

  • Smarter applications – Developers can build apps with advanced analytics and modern designs that were not possible with traditional ABAP.

Example of Shift from Classic ABAP to ABAP on HANA

To make it simple, let’s look at an example of shift from Classic ABAP to ABAP on HANA:

  • In Classic ABAP, if you needed to process millions of records, you would fetch them into the application layer and then loop through them for calculations. This often caused slow performance.

  • In ABAP on HANA, you push this logic into the database using CDS Views or AMDP. The database does the heavy lifting, and only the results are sent back, making it much faster.

This simple example shows why companies prefer developers who can adapt to ABAP on HANA.

Challenges in the Shift

While the benefits are clear, the shift from Classic ABAP to ABAP on HANA also comes with challenges:

  • Developers need to unlearn some old habits and learn new methods.

  • Not all businesses migrate to HANA at the same pace, so professionals must handle hybrid environments.

  • Interviewers now expect practical knowledge of both classic ABAP and new HANA-specific techniques.

Preparing for Interviews – Common Questions

If you are planning to attend interviews, you may face shift from Classic ABAP to ABAP on HANA interview questions such as:

  • What are the main differences between Classic ABAP and ABAP on HANA?

  • Can you explain code pushdown with an example?

  • How do CDS views improve performance compared to Open SQL?

  • What are AMDPs and why are they useful?

  • How do you optimize existing Classic ABAP programs for HANA?

Being confident in these answers shows that you are ready for the shift.

How to Prepare for the Shift

Here are some practical steps to get ready:

  1. Learn the basics of HANA – Understand in-memory computing and how it differs from traditional databases.

  2. Master CDS Views and AMDP – These are essential tools in ABAP on HANA.

  3. Practice real examples – Convert Classic ABAP programs to HANA-optimized code to see the difference.

  4. Attempt mock tests – These help you answer shift from Classic ABAP to ABAP on HANA interview questions confidently.

  5. Join professional training – Institutes like GTR Academy provide structured learning with live projects, making your transition smoother.

Role of GTR Academy in This Shift

The journey from Classic ABAP to ABAP on HANA can be challenging without the right guidance. This is where GTR Academy plays a vital role. They offer:

  • Expert trainers with real-time SAP project experience

  • Updated content covering Classic ABAP, ABAP on HANA, and S/4HANA development

  • Hands-on labs to practice code pushdown, CDS, and AMDP

  • Mock interviews based on real shift from Classic ABAP to ABAP on HANA interview questions

  • Placement support for freshers and experienced professionals

By enrolling with GTR Academy, you not only learn but also gain confidence to face interviews and real-world challenges.

Career Benefits of the Shift

Once you master ABAP on HANA, you can explore roles such as:

  • ABAP on HANA Developer

  • SAP HANA Consultant

  • SAP S/4HANA Technical Consultant

  • Performance Optimization Specialist

With companies worldwide moving to SAP S/4HANA, demand for such roles is growing rapidly. This means higher salaries, better job security, and global opportunities.

Top 10 Frequently Asked Questions on Shift from Classic ABAP to ABAP on HANA

Q1. What does the shift from Classic ABAP to ABAP on HANA mean?
It means moving from traditional ABAP programming, where most processing happens at the application layer, to ABAP on HANA, where logic is pushed to the database for faster and smarter performance.

Q2. Why is this shift important for SAP developers?
Because businesses are migrating to SAP HANA and S/4HANA, developers with only Classic ABAP knowledge may struggle. Learning ABAP on HANA makes you future-ready and opens more career opportunities.

Q3. What are the main differences between Classic ABAP and ABAP on HANA?
Classic ABAP focuses on application-level processing, while ABAP on HANA uses techniques like CDS views, AMDP, and code pushdown to process data directly in the database, improving speed and efficiency.

Q4. Can you give an example of the shift from Classic ABAP to ABAP on HANA?
Yes. In Classic ABAP, millions of records are fetched into the application server and processed using loops. In ABAP on HANA, the same logic is pushed into the database using a CDS view or AMDP, reducing time and improving performance.

Q5. What are common interview questions about this shift?
Some popular shift from Classic ABAP to ABAP on HANA interview questions include:

  • What is code pushdown?

  • How do CDS views improve performance?

  • Explain the role of AMDP.

  • What changes when optimizing Classic ABAP programs for HANA?

Q6. Do I need to learn new skills for ABAP on HANA?
Yes. Along with traditional ABAP, you need to learn Core Data Services (CDS), AMDP, Open SQL enhancements, and HANA concepts.

Q7. Is Classic ABAP still relevant?
Yes, but only partially. Many businesses still run legacy systems on Classic ABAP, but the industry focus is shifting to HANA. Having both skills is a big advantage.

Q8. How can I prepare for the shift effectively?
You can start by practicing code pushdown, working on CDS examples, and solving real-time interview questions. Structured training from institutes like GTR Academy helps you learn with hands-on practice.

Q9. What are the career benefits of learning ABAP on HANA?
You can work as an ABAP on HANA Developer, SAP Technical Consultant, or S/4HANA Developer. Salaries are higher, and demand is growing as more companies move to SAP HANA.

Q10. Why should I choose GTR Academy for training?
GTR Academy offers updated training on ABAP on HANA, expert guidance, real project exposure, mock interviews, and placement support. This makes it easier to transition from Classic ABAP to ABAP on HANA successfully.

Connect With Us: WhatsApp

Final Thoughts

The shift from Classic ABAP to ABAP on HANA is one of the biggest transformations in the SAP ecosystem. While Classic ABAP skills are still valuable, businesses now expect developers to be proficient in HANA-optimized programming.

From understanding examples of code pushdown to preparing for interview questions, and from learning new techniques to enrolling in structured training with GTR Academy, you have all the tools to make this transition successfully.

If you are serious about building a future-proof SAP career, now is the best time to upgrade your skills and embrace the world of ABAP on HANA.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*









































                  UPCOMING BATCHES